Characteristics Of Acetic Acid Bacteria In Jiaozi And Influence On Sourdough Fermentation For Chinese Steamed Breadmaking

Abstract/Summary:
A acetic acid bacteria(AAB)strain A3 was isolated from the traditional steamed bread starter Jiaozi,and it has been identified as Acetobacter tropicalis based on its physiological and biochemical characteristics and 16S rRNA gene sequences.The optimized fermentation conditions for acetic acid of strain Acetobacter tropicalis A3were achieved by single factor experiments,which are as follows:ethanol content 3.0%(v/v),temperature 37°C,rotation speed 180r/min,pH 5.5±1.Under these conditions,the yield of acetic acid of this bacterium can reach 29.7g/L.When strain Acetobacter tropicalis A3 was applied to make Chinese steamed bread sourdough,the results showed that with the extension of fermentation time,the sourdough added AAB A3 produced more total acid.The content of reducing sugars in the sourdough was shown downward trend at first and then increased.The content of lactic acid and acetic acid in the dough added with different bacterial starters was analyzed by high performance liquid chromatography(HPLC)method,and the content of acetic acid in the sourdough added with AAB A3 was found to be 7.3%higher than the sourdough added with LAB.The total content of essential amino acids in the sourdough added with AAB A3 increased by25%,especially for leucine(Leu),phenylalanine(Phe)and valine(Val).The effect of AAB A3on the quality of Chinese steamed bread was also investigated.The aspect of the index of height to diameter ratio,specific volume and whiteness of Chinese steamed bread were determined.The results showed that the ratio of height to diameter of Chinese steamed bread was adjusted by adding AAB A3 and Angle’s yeast after fermentation for 8 hours.The maximum of the ratio of height to diameter is 0.76,the maximum specific volume is 2.5,and the maximum whiteness is 54.06.The evaluation score of steamed bread started by AAB A3was up to 92.The hardness of steamed bread added with AAB A3 was relatively small and the elasticity when the sourdough was fermented for 8 hours.Chinese steamed bread often become mildewed when it was stored at room temperature for a week.After 15 days of storing,the amount of mold on the steamed bread was counted by plate counting method.The number of mold in the steamed breads added with AAB A3 was1.74(calculated as Log100 cfu/g),which was less than that of steamed bread without AAB.So the addition of AAB in Chinese steamed bread might could help to inhibit the growth of mold,improve the product’s storage time,and extend the shelf life.
